[ ] Documentation updated ## Blocking Issue Discovered During implementation, a critical architectural dependency was discovered: **The CLI has deep dependencies on the broader AITBC monorepo:** 1. **aitbc package** - CLI imports from `aitbc` (get_logger, AITBCHTTPClient, NetworkError, KEYSTORE_DIR, etc.) 2. **models.chain** - Core modules import from `models.chain` (ChainInfo, ChainType, ChainStatus, ConsensusAlgorithm) 3. **Shared modules** - CLI depends on shared modules across the monorepo **This means the CLI cannot be packaged as a standalone package without:** 1. **Option A**: Include all dependencies in CLI package (massive duplication, bad practice) 2. **Option B**: Make CLI depend on aitbc package being installed (requires aitbc to be packaged first) 3. **Option C**: Refactor CLI to remove these dependencies (major architectural change, high risk) **Current state:** The CLI was designed to run from the monorepo with sys.path manipulation. It's not designed as a standalone package. ## Revised Approach Given this blocking issue, the CLI packaging approach needs reconsideration: ### Option 1: Package aitbc first - Package the `aitbc` module as a standalone library - Then package CLI with aitbc as a dependency - Requires significant refactoring of aitbc package structure ### Option 2: Accept sys.path as necessary - Keep CLI running from monorepo - Accept sys.path manipulation as acceptable for monorepo CLI - Focus on reducing but not eliminating sys.path usage - Document as architectural decision ### Option 3: Minimal CLI package - Create a minimal CLI package that only contains command definitions - Use PYTHONPATH environment variable for all imports - CLI becomes a thin wrapper over monorepo code - Still requires environment setup ### Option 4: Abandon CLI packaging - Accept that CLI is monorepo-specific - Focus on other cleanup tasks - Document CLI as requiring monorepo context ## Estimated Effort (Original Plan) - Phase 1: 4-6 hours (package structure, pyproject.toml) - **COMPLETED** - Phase 2: 3-4 hours (consolidate entry points) - **BLOCKED** - Phase 3: 4-6 hours (remove sys.path, fix imports) - **BLOCKED by dependencies** - Phase 4: 2-3 hours (update systemd services) - Phase 5: 2-3 hours (update tests) - Phase 6: 2-3 hours (documentation) - Testing: 4-6 hours **Status: BLOCKED on architectural dependency issue** ## Implementation Attempt Results Attempted Option 1 (Package aitbc first, then CLI) but encountered additional blocking issues: ### Issues Discovered During Implementation 1. **CLI internal structure dependencies** - CLI commands import from `..config` expecting a `Config` class that doesn't exist - CLI has its own `core` module with deployment, analytics, marketplace, etc. - These CLI-specific modules are not part of the aitbc package - Moving them to aitbc would create circular dependencies 2. **CLI-specific modules** - `cli/core/deployment.py` - Production deployment logic - `cli/core/analytics.py` - Chain analytics - `cli/core/marketplace.py` - Marketplace functionality - `cli/core/chain_manager.py` - Multi-chain management - These are CLI-specific, not shared library code 3. **Import resolution complexity** - CLI uses relative imports (`..config`, `..core`) - CLI expects specific internal structure - Package structure breaks these assumptions - Would require extensive refactoring of CLI internals ### Current State - **aitbc package**: Successfully installed with models.chain moved to aitbc.models - **CLI package**: Depends on aitbc>=0.6.0 - **Blocking issue**: CLI internal structure incompatible with package layout - **Import errors**: Multiple CLI commands fail due to missing internal modules ### Recommendation **Switch to Option 2: Accept sys.path as necessary** The CLI was designed as a monorepo-specific tool with: - Internal core modules - Relative import structure - Tight coupling to monorepo layout Packaging it as a standalone package requires: - Refactoring all internal imports - Moving CLI-specific code to aitbc (inappropriate) - Breaking backward compatibility - High risk of introducing bugs **Accept sys.path manipulation as acceptable for monorepo CLI tools.** ## Dependencies - None (can be done independently) - Should be done before other CLI refactoring - Should be done before removing legacy files ## Risks 1. **Breaking changes** - Mitigated by parallel implementation and rollback plan 2. **Systemd service failures** - Mitigated by testing and rollback plan 3. **Import resolution issues** - Mitigated by PYTHONPATH documentation 4. **Backward compatibility** - Mitigated by keeping legacy files temporarily ## Success Criteria 1.
